  1. McDonald’s USA Makes Company’s Largest-Ever Investment in Regenerative Agriculture through National Fish and Wildlife Foundation Partnership
    This initiative will invest more thanĀ $200 millionĀ over the next seven years to help promote and accelerate regenerative grazing practices, habitat restoration, water and wildlife conservation on cattle ranches spanning 4 million acres across up to 38 states.Ā

  3. Lilly announces plans to build $5 billion manufacturing facility in Virginia
    The new site will be the company’s first dedicated, fully integrated active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) and drug product facility for Lilly’s emerging bioconjugate platform and monoclonal antibody portfolio. Expected to be completed within the next five years, the manufacturing site will bring more than 650 new high-paying jobs toĀ Virginia.
  4. USPS Operation Santa Now Accepting Letters From Kids and Families Across the Country
    The beloved program, now in its 113th year, connects letter writers with generous individuals and organizations who help fulfill their holiday wishes. This year, participants now have the option to fulfill wishes from multiple people within a single household by adopting a family letter.

  8. Casio Introduces Moflin, the Emotionally Responsive Smart Companion That Learns and Evolves with You
    With the ability to recognize voices, respond to touch, and adapt to individual users over time, thanks to Moflin’s sophisticated AI, Moflin’s behavior and emotional responses evolve based on how it’s treated. With over 4 million possible emotional configurations, Moflin’s personality is completely unique to each owner, making no two Moflins alike.
